Output 620df5c8c7e86f2ff87bd0276bb53d22d4f71cd94fdf319b75bc7fc35cb2e596:0

value
1238528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4bda86bf714005123929f78a1311b43730001e7 OP_EQUAL
address
3Q1611ezD4f77akJ3uDEoUTK5WQmz2QDee
transaction
620df5c8c7e86f2ff87bd0276bb53d22d4f71cd94fdf319b75bc7fc35cb2e596
confirmations
185226
spent
true